DescriptionMem offers simple and flexible pricing plans designed for both individuals and teams. The Individual Plan costs $14.99 per year or $8.33 per month and includes features such as unlimited notes and collections, chat with Mem powered by GPT-4, AI organization, web and iOS apps, 100 GB of storage, and unlimited file upload size. For teams, custom pricing is available that includes all individual plan features plus group billing, priority support, a dedicated success manager, and SLAs.
